A marine who lost both his legs while fighting in Afghanistan has been given hope his plans for a specially adapted bungalow at his grandparents' home will go ahead despite a planning row.

Council officers and the family of Royal Marine Joe Townsend, who was part of Taunton-based 40 Commando, agreed in principle proposals for a more "supportable" application to be made at a meeting this morning.
